Immerse in Local Culture with Extreme Adventures

Whitewater Rafting

Are you a thrill-seeker looking to immerse yourself in local culture while experiencing heart-pounding adventures? Look no further! Combining extreme activities with cultural immersion can create a truly unforgettable travel experience. Here are some exhilarating ways to explore a destination while soaking in its unique culture:

Whitewater Rafting in the Amazon Rainforest

Imagine navigating through the lush Amazon rainforest on a whitewater raft, surrounded by exotic wildlife and indigenous communities. This adrenaline-pumping activity allows you to witness the raw power of nature while gaining insights into the local way of life.

Ziplining

Ziplining Through Cultural Landscapes

Zip through the treetops of a cultural landscape, taking in panoramic views of ancient ruins or traditional villages below. Ziplining offers a unique perspective of a destination's geography and heritage, giving you a bird's eye view of the local culture.

Mountain Biking in Remote Villages

Embark on a mountain biking adventure through remote villages, where you can interact with indigenous communities and witness traditional customs up close. This high-energy activity allows you to explore off-the-beaten-path locations while connecting with the local way of life.

Rock Climbing

Rock Climbing in Cultural Heritage Sites

Climb ancient rock formations in cultural heritage sites, combining physical challenge with historical exploration. Rock climbing in these unique locations provides a deep appreciation for the cultural significance of the area while offering an adrenaline-filled experience.

By blending extreme adventures with cultural immersion, you can create memories that not only get your heart racing but also deepen your understanding of a destination's heritage. So, pack your sense of adventure and curiosity, and get ready to explore the world in a whole new way!

Remember to always prioritize safety and respect local traditions when engaging in extreme activities in foreign destinations.
